You are on page 1of 2

[Type text]

Technical Architect

Genpact
Position: TBD
Function: AI/ML Practice

India

We are a global professional services firm that makes business transformation real. We drive
digital-led innovation and digitally enabled intelligent operations for our clients, guided by our
experience running thousands of processes for hundreds of Global Fortune 500 companies.
From New York to New Delhi and more than 20 countries in between, Genpact has the end-to-
end expertise to connect every dot, reimagine every process, and reinvent companies’ ways of
working.

Our focus is to make sure we have the right set of people delivering what we promise. People
who think with design, dream in digital, and solve problems with data and analytics. People who
obsess over operations, focus on the details, and lead change by being curious, incisive and
courageous in everything they do—on a foundation of unyielding integrity.

We are Genpact. Transformation happens here. Come, be a part of our exciting journey!

Inviting applications for the role of Technical Architect – AI/ML


Practice.
The candidate should be

• Bachelor’s or master’s degree (preferred) in Computer Science, Engineering, or a relevant field.


• Relevant architecture certifications, such as TOGAF, Zachman are good to have Cloud
certifications i.e., AWS Certified Solutions Architect, Google Cloud Professional Cloud Architect,
or Microsoft Certified: Azure Solutions Architect Expert, are a plus.

Roles and Responsibilities

1. In-depth creating modular, maintainable, and extensible designs that support the development
of scalable, secure, and efficient software systems.
2. Proven experience as a Technical Architect or a similar role, with a strong background in
software development, system design, and architecture.
3. Excellent knowledge of software architecture principles, design patterns, and best practices.
4. Strong understanding of various programming languages, frameworks, and technologies, such
as Java, Python, Node.js, Angular, React, etc.
5. Experience with cloud computing platforms, such as AWS, Azure, or Google Cloud Platform.
6. Knowledge of microservices architecture and containerization technologies, such as Docker and
Kubernetes, to enable efficient deployment and management of distributed applications.
7. Familiarity with database design and management, including SQL and NoSQL databases.
[Type text]

Technical Architect

8. Strong analytical, problem-solving, and decision-making skills, with the ability to balance
technical and business considerations.
9. Excellent communication and collaboration skills, with the ability to effectively convey complex
technical concepts to both technical and non-technical stakeholders.
10. Ability to work in a fast-paced, dynamic environment, and adapt to changing priorities and
requirements.
11. Experience working in Agile environments, with familiarity in Scrum, Kanban, and other Agile
frameworks. Skilled in applying Agile principles to distributed system design and development.
12. Knowledge of Agile and DevOps methodologies, tools, and practices is a plus.

Roles Skills

• 7-8 years of experience in software development, with a focus on distributed systems, system
design, and integration.
• Proven track record of designing and implementing complex distributed applications in various
industries, such as finance, healthcare, or e-commerce.
• Experience working with cross-functional teams, including software developers, product
managers, and infrastructure engineers.

You might also like